About L. G. Kiseleva
L. G. Kiseleva is a scholar working on Instrumentation, Astronomy and Astrophysics and Oceanography, having authored 14 papers that have together received 635 indexed citations. Recurring topics across this work include Stellar, planetary, and galactic studies (12 papers), Astro and Planetary Science (6 papers) and Astronomy and Astrophysical Research (5 papers). The work is most often cited by research in Astronomy and Astrophysics (596 citations), Instrumentation (107 citations) and Statistical and Nonlinear Physics (24 citations). L. G. Kiseleva has collaborated with scholars based in Russia, United Kingdom and France. Frequent co-authors include P. P. Eggleton, Seppo Mikkola, Piet Hut, В. В. Орлов, J. Colin, Э. С. Пирузян, Ancha Baranova, Rohini Mehta, Tatiana V. Tatarinova and Sergey Bruskin. Their work appears in journals such as The Astrophysical Journal, Monthly Notices of the Royal Astronomical Society and Experimental & Molecular Medicine.
